Police Lieutenant
POSITION SUMMARY / RESPONSIBILITIES
Provides leadership and direction for the University Health Department of Protective Services function at designated facility(s). Oversees daily operations and is responsible for administrative and supervisory enforcement duties involving general and criminal regulations and institutional rules. Provides for the protection, safety and welfare of patients, visitors, staff, physicians and property within the areas under the control and jurisdiction of University Health, d.b.a. Bexar County Hospital District. Promotes the University Health Guest Relations policy.
EDUCATION / EXPERIENCE
Some college required. Associates or Bachelor’s degree in Criminal Justice or related field from an accredited college is preferred. Successful completion of the Texas Peace Officer’s Training course approved by the Texas Commission on Law Enforcement (TCOLE) is required. Intermediate certification by TCOLE is required. Advance or Master’s certification is preferred. Five years experience as a police officer, including military and / or federal law enforcement, and one year of police supervisory experience is required. Police Officer supervisory experience in a hospital or ambulatory care service is preferred.
LICENSURE
A current license as a Texas Peace Officer is required. Must possess a valid Texas Drivers' License and clean driving record.
